Hi all here are a few pictures of my MR2 with the crystal clear lenses which i fitted yesterday, they are USA spec ones, so i had to modify them to take the parking light as they only came with the hole for the indicator in them. I have now taken off the toblerones ( wing rub strips ) and have taken out the orange indicator lenses & blanked off the gap with a plastic plate that i cut out of celica sideskirts that i had lying around. I shaped it into the Toblerones & bonded it to them, I am in the process of painting them, Got clear repeaters for the wings also, have to cut out holes in wings (aaagh) for them to fit. will post pictures when i have them fitted.

Cheers Guys. Yeah Steve, the Blanking strips i made up took me a while, i had to cut & shape them out of the original sideskirts that i had left over from the 99 Celica i used to have. I have them primed now, ill take a picture of them before and after i paint them white & again when i fit them. They look pretty good already. Next i have to cut a hole in both wings for the crystal side repeaters i got. They are for a 96 - 00 civic, got them in Planet Auto in Newbridge off Gavin. €20 which wasn't too bad. I made up a template out of plastic for fitting them in so its just a matter of outlining the template onto each wing, shouldn't be too difficult!

As for the LED's in the front lenses. Forget a heat gun, as you need to heat the entire unit right through and all at the same time. A heat gun will never get uniform heat all the way around and right through.

Oven, 100 degress, approx 10-15 mins. I broke out the tabs, not needed as the glue holds so damn hard, much harder than I expected. Heat the lights until they are so hot, you can not hold them without a t-cloth, but do not melt them.

The lense should work off now if you carefully prise it off all the way around. BE careful not to pull too hard on any off the edges as you could smash/break off a corner of the lense part. Nice and easy, if it stiffs up, back in the oven for another couple of mins, work slow and careful.

Repeat process to refit the lenses, once the LED's are in.
